KEY R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Client Relationship Management: Serve as the primary contact for clients, providing prompt, personalized support for inquiries and addressing issues related to accounts, statements, transactions, and service requests.
  • Strategic Relationship Building: Build and maintain strong client relationships by understanding their values and goals, acting as a trusted advisor who can communicate complex financial matters in clear terms.
  • Account Management & Financial Coordination: Handle all aspects of client accounts, from openings to transfers and ongoing maintenance. Assist with documentation, trading requests, and account monitoring, while preparing tailored investment reports and presentations.
  • Operational Expertise: Work closely with custodians, vendors, and internal teams to ensure seamless account maintenance, including transfers, distributions, and cash management.
  • Exceptional Client Experiences: Proactively enhance client interactions by celebrating milestones and recognizing life events, delivering a personalized service that makes clients feel valued.

QUALIFICATIONS

  • 3 years in a client service role within wealth management or financial services
  • Proficiency with CRM systems and financial software
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ills; ability to explain complex topics simply
  • Series 65 and 66 licenses preferred
  • Bachelor’s degree in Finance, Business, or related field preferred

Salary : $65,000 - $120,000
